Description

'SK 57 SW PARISH OF ELMTON WITH CRESWELL ELMTON 5/126 (East Side) Grange Farmhouse GV II Farmhouse. Early C19. . Coursed squared sandstone with sandstone dressings. Plain tile roof with ashlar ridge and gable stacks. Two storeys. South elevation of five bays. The ground floor has four glazing bar sashes under plain ashlar lintels and two doorways under similar lintels, in the order from left to right, of window, door, three windows, door. Five glazing bar sashes above. Listing NGR: SK5025573495.'
